The Homebuyer Education Class is a 6-hour fun and interactive class covering topics on:
Preparing for homeownership
Fair Housing
Advantages and disadvantages of homeownership
Shopping for a home
Low-cost ways to get into homeownership
The process for applying for a mortgage
Prepurchase and closing processes
And more!
This two part class is held in person on Tuesday, April 29 from 6pm-9pm, and the second part of the class is Thursday, May 1 from 6pm-9pm.
It is required that you and anyone else on the future loan attend the full 6-hour class, which entitles you to a MSHDA, HUD, or other program certification, that is valid for one year. Certificates will be granted directly to you to pass onto a lender or program staff. We will keep records of your attendance as verification.

The Choir of St John’s College, Cambridge, is one of the finest collegiate choirs in the world – known and loved by millions from its broadcasts, concert tours, and over 100 recordings. Founded in the 1670s, the Choir is renowned for its rich, warm, and distinctive sound, expressive interpretations, and ability to sing in a variety of styles. St John’s College, Cambridge, was founded in 1511 and is one of the largest colleges in the University of Cambridge. Alongside its reputation for excellence, the Choir prides itself on its happy, relaxed, and mutually supportive atmosphere. . Christopher Gray has directed the Choir since April 2023. A graduate of the Royal College of Music and the University of Cambridge, Gray was previously the Director of Music at Truro Cathedral, where he created recordings that garnered critical acclaim, and oversaw the introduction of girl Choristers to the Cathedral’s tradition. Gray follows in the footsteps of eminent St John’s College Directors of Music, including Dr George Guest, Dr Christopher Robinson, Dr David Hill, and Andrew Nethsingha. . .

Hearts of Hope Dog Rescue is a non-profit organization made up of dedicated foster families devoted to helping homeless and unwanted dogs find loving, forever homes where they can happily live out the rest of their lives. Since their beginning in 2011, more than 2,000 animals have been adopted to loving forever homes.
